2006 Dodge Durango vs. 2013 Cadillac SRX
To start off, 2013 Cadillac SRX is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Dodge Durango.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Dodge Durango would be higher. At 4,703 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 Dodge Durango is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2013 Cadillac SRX (304 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 2006 Dodge Durango. (230 HP @ 4600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2013 Cadillac SRX should accelerate faster than 2006 Dodge Durango.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 Cadillac SRX weights approximately 241 kg more than 2006 Dodge Durango.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Dodge Durango (393 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 34 more torque (in Nm) than 2013 Cadillac SRX. (359 Nm @ 2400 RPM). This means 2006 Dodge Durango will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2013 Cadillac SRX.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Dodge Durango | 2013 Cadillac SRX | |
Make | Dodge | Cadillac |
Model | Durango | SRX |
Year Released | 2006 | 2013 |
Body Type | SUV | Crossover |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4703 cc | 3600 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 230 HP | 304 HP |
Engine RPM | 4600 RPM | 6800 RPM |
Torque | 393 Nm | 359 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3600 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 93 mm | 94 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 87 mm | 86 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.9:1 | 11.5 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| AWD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2279 kg | 2520 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5110 mm | 4834 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1940 mm | 1910 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1890 mm | 1669 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3030 mm | 2807 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 13.2 L/100km | 10.2 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 17 L/100km | 14.7 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 15.8 L/100km | 13 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 102 L | 80 L |
